In this WTFFF?! episode, the last in our series brought to you live from the SoCal MakerCon show floor, Tom and Tracy interview Diego Porqueras, founder of Deezmaker. Four years in the making, this company has grown to occupy two store fronts in Pasadena, CA, one that sells machines and materials, and another that is a Makerspace, a powerful combination of sales and support. The Makerspace is built on the idea that users should “Fail Beautifully” to get the most out of their learning experience. Diego shares a great story from NASA’s Jet Propulsion Laboratory on how critical failure is in engineering and design.
